The village is in a sought after community situated on the shores of the Firth of Forth approximately 5 miles east of the M90 Motorway whilst offering a peaceful and tranquil setting as expected of Village life. Aberdour offers something for everyone, as there are two sandy beaches and a natural harbour, thirteenth century castle and twelfth century village church. Aberdour Golf Club is located close to the property and there is a Primary School and variety of shopping facilities for day-to-day necessities. Silver Sands Beach is a short walk away with Sailing, Tennis and Bowling Clubs nearby. This is an idyllic location whilst most comprehensive amenities are available nearby in Dunfermline and Kirkcaldy. Easy access to the M90 Motorway, which brings Dunfermline, Edinburgh, Glenrothes and Kirkcaldy within convenient commuting distance. The Village boasts its own railway station offering regular commuting services to Edinburgh and local towns within the Fife Circle together with a regular and local bus service.EXTRAS INC. From 1st February 2022, residential properties in Scotland are required by law to have installed a system of inter-linked smoke alarms, carbon monoxide detectors and heat detectors (the “inter-linked system”). No warranty is given that any interlinked system has been installed in this property and interested parties should make their own enquiries.
